Nani and Srikanth Odela have delivered a big blockbuster like Dasara and now, they have come together to deliver even bigger blockbuster with The Paradise. The movie produced by Sudhakar Cherukuri is being made on highest ever budget in the actor's career and it is releasing on 24th September.
Interacting with Media, Nani revealed that action choreographers sympathised with him. He said, "Fight masters normally think our stuntmen are real deal and why can't actors pull off such stunts. But during The Paradise as I am carrying huge weight of braids and working so hard they expressed sympathy and said even they cannot pull off all this."
He stated that Rockstar Anirudh Ravichander has given his best score in Telugu for the film. He said, "Srikanth Odela has great ear for music while Anirudh is in top form in delivering sound to the perfection. Both of them have delivered a remarkable experience with Ani elevating every scene with his music." He further stated that the third single Anjana Anjaani is his most favorite of all.
Nani promised an emotional action film that will please family and mass audiences in a big way. He said, "Our film began with a mother's voiceover and anguish. The movie will deliver a proper emotional lead to each action sequence and it is brutal with heart."
He teased that Mohan Babu and Raghav Juyal characters will be brutal while Sonali Kulkarni did suffer as much as he did. He praised producer Sudhakar Cherukuri's support throughout and stated that they owe him a big blockbuster. He confidently stated that The Paradise hangover will last for days together.
